Let\u2019s see which is the most fascinating to you!<\/p>\n<h3>Wat Phra Kaew<\/h3>\n<p>As one of Chiang Rai\u2019s oldest and most revered temples, Wat Phra Kaew is steeped in history. In 1434, lightning struck one of its pavilions, revealing the Emerald Buddha, a hip-high jade statue now housed in Bangkok. A replica of this iconic relic resides in a stunning red and gold Lanna-style pavilion at the temple, making it a must-see.<\/p>\n<h3>Wat Rong Khun (White Temple)<\/h3>\n<p>As we mentioned before, this temple is so iconic and mysteric that it catches the attention of every traveler. Visit this temple with the most gorgeous outfit you have, and capture the breathtaking corners of Wat Rong Khun!<\/p>\n<h3>Baan Dam (Black House)<\/h3>\n<p>Just north of the city, Baan Dam is a unique blend of art, culture, and eccentricity. Created by Chiang Rai native Thawan Duchanee, this collection of ominous black buildings showcases the artist\u2019s work, along with relics, animal bones, and spiritual artifacts. While not a traditional temple, it offers an intriguing glimpse into Thai artistry.<\/p>\n<h2>Experience Local Markets and Cuisine<\/h2>\n<p>Chiang Rai\u2019s markets are a hub of activity and a great place to experience local life. You will never forget this experience!<\/p>\n<h2>Explore the Golden Triangle and Countryside<\/h2>\n<p>If you want to combine multi culture in one trip, Chiang Rai serves as an easy gateway to the fascinating hill tribe villages of the Golden Triangle:<\/p>\n<h3>Golden Triangle Villages<\/h3>\n<p>Once infamous for opium production, the region has transformed into a thriving area of coffee and tea cultivation, thanks to initiatives by King Rama IX. A guided tour can take you to authentic villages where you\u2019ll learn about local traditions and visit coffee farms or macadamia nut plantations.<\/p>\n<h3>Countryside Adventures<\/h3>\n<p>The green landscapes around Chiang Rai, from rice terraces to dense jungles, are perfect for cycling tours or guided treks. Absolute Asia Tours can arrange experiences like an elephant encounter or a scenic countryside cycling tour to explore rivers, mountains, and hilltop villages.<\/p>\n<h2>Best Time to Visit Chiang Rai<\/h2>\n<p>Since Chiang Rai is located on the northern hills, the weather is considered pleasant all year round. Absolute Asia Tours recommends you visit this city during the cool, dry season from November to March, when daytime temperatures hover around 25\u00b0C (77\u00b0F). This is also the perfect season for those who want to visit the countryside and temples without the intense heat.<\/p>\n<p>While February and March can bring some haze due to slash-and-burn agriculture, October offers a quieter alternative, with lush green scenery following the monsoon rains.
